My dreams have come true:
Parodius Portable: Parodius, Gokujou Parodius, Sexy Parodius, Jikkyou Oshaberi Parodius
Salamander Portable: Salamander, Lifeforce, Salamander 2, Xexex
Twinbee Portable: Twinbee (1985 ver.), Detana! Twin Bee, Twin Bee Yahoo!, Twin Bee (1996 ver.)
Each of the three comps include a 'bonus game'. Maybe Rainbow Bell Adventure on the Twinbee collection? What the heck could the other bonuses be?
All coming January 2007 for the PSP! Hooray! |
